IBM

Big Blue wants to loan you a little green. IBM Global Financing, a lending division of IBM, is a worldwide leader in information technology financing. Serving commercial clients ranging from small businesses to Fortune 100 firms, the company provides funding to some 125,000 customers in more than 40 countries, thereby enabling them to buy or lease hardware, software, and services from not only IBM, but any technology vendor. IBM Global Financing also assists companies in getting rid of obsolete systems by disposing of, recycling, or reselling them.

 

Microsoft

EMC Microsoft Practice (formerly Internosis) provides IT services to commercial and government customers using products from Microsoft and other tech vendors. Clients have included Analog Devices, Booz Allen Hamilton, the Defense Information Systems Agency, and the US Marine Corps. The company has offices in Colorado, Maryland, New Hampshire, New Jersey, New York, and Virginia. In 2006 the company was acquired by EMC.
